4. Correct Deburring

The story of a veteran plumber, recognized for his meticulous nature, illustrates the essential position of deburring. He encountered a recurrent leak in a newly plumbed workplace constructing, regardless of utilizing what seemed to be correctly put in push-to-connect fittings. After weeks of troubleshooting, the supply was traced to microscopic scratches on the pipe’s outer floor, brought on by a burr left after reducing. These seemingly insignificant imperfections compromised the O-ring seal, leading to a gradual, persistent leak. This seemingly minor oversight underscores a core precept: the integrity of the seal shaped by these connections is immediately linked to the smoothness of the pipe’s insertion level. When a pipe is reduce, it inevitably creates a burr a raised, sharp fringe of steel or plastic. This burr, if left untreated, transforms from a mere imperfection into a possible level of failure. Because the pipe is pushed into the becoming, the burr can injury the O-ring, the element answerable for making a watertight seal. It may additionally forestall the pipe from totally seating, thereby disrupting the correct engagement of the interior grip ring.

The deburring course of itself is straightforward, requiring a specialised deburring instrument or, in its absence, a fine-grit sandpaper or file. The objective is to take away any sharp edges or raised imperfections, making a clean, clear floor that enables the pipe to slip simply into the becoming with out damaging the interior parts. 5. Launch Collar Utilization

The operate of the discharge collar is entwined with the very essence of the push-to-connect becoming. It permits for changes, corrections, and future modifications to the plumbing system. The next sections element the utilization and concerns when coping with the discharge collar.

  • Understanding the Launch Mechanism

    The collar’s function is to disengage the interior enamel that grip the pipe. Contemplate a situation the place a pipe wants repositioning or a becoming have to be eliminated fully. With out the discharge collar, the connection stays steadfast. Making use of even stress to the collar uniformly disengages the enamel, allowing pipe elimination with out injury to the becoming or pipe. The uniformity is vital; uneven stress dangers a partial launch, doubtlessly damaging the interior parts and rendering the becoming unusable.

  • Correct Tooling and Approach

    Whereas some fittings enable for guide collar despair, specialised launch instruments provide a mechanical benefit. These instruments guarantee even stress distribution and scale back the chance of harm, notably in tight areas. A plumber, making an attempt to manually take away a becoming, utilized extreme power to 1 aspect of the collar. The outcome was a cracked collar and a still-immovable pipe, requiring the whole substitute of the becoming. Correct approach dictates utilizing the right instrument and making use of regular, even stress till the pipe is freed.

  • Inspection After Launch

    Following any launch, a meticulous inspection of each the becoming and the pipe is essential. Examine the O-ring for injury, guarantee the interior gripping enamel are intact, and confirm the pipe is free from scratches or gouges. A seemingly minor scratch on the pipe’s floor can compromise the seal upon reinsertion, resulting in leaks.   • Limitations and Issues

    Whereas the discharge collar presents flexibility, it isn’t a license for limitless changes. Repeated releasing and re-engaging of the identical becoming can fatigue the interior parts, growing the chance of failure. Furthermore, some native codes could prohibit the re-use of fittings in sure functions.
